Keystone Bank Gets Substantive MD/CEO
The board of directors of Keystone Bank Limited has appointed Mr. Obeahon Ohiwerei as substantive Managing Director/Chief Executive Officer, a source close to the bank disclosed last night.
Already, the Central Bank of Nigeria was said to have given its nod to the board to formally communicate its decision to Ohiwerei.
Ohiwerei is expected to bring enormous wealth of experience he had acquired in both domestic and transnational financial institutions to bear in the leadership of the Bank as the new MD/CEO.
According to the source, the new helmsman will soon assume office, adding that during the interval between his appointment by the Board and the regulatory approval, he has been in close contact with the bank in a bid to understudy the management of the bank.
Until his appointment, Ohiwerei was the Deputy Managing Director of First Ally Capital Limited. He holds a first degree in Mathematics and a Masters degree in Business Administration and began his banking career in August 2002 with Pacific Bank Limited, Lagos.
Following the successful conclusion of the divestment of Asset Management Corporation of Nigeria ( AMCON) from Keystone Bank Limited and the hand-over to the Sigma Golf – Riverbank Consortium a few months ago, the bank on April 1, 2017 appointed Mr. Hafiz Bakare as acting Managing Director/CEO.
He assumed this position under a transitional governance arrangement as a bridge between the erstwhile AMCON-appointed Board under which he served as an Executive Director, and the transition Board instituted by the new owners.
This was to ensure continuity and stability pending the constitution of a substantive Board and Management for the Bank.The transition had been very seamless with a number of positive developments recorded during the period.
